전체 글

알고리즘

[알고리즘] BinarySearch # lowerBound / upperBound

* 탐색 전 꼭꼭 int[] arr 정렬하기 !! > BinarySearch public static int(int[] arr, key){ int start = 0; int end = arr.size(); while(start lowerBound 이상의 값 찾기! public static int lowerBound(int[] arr, key){ int start = 0; int end =..

알고리즘

[BOJ][Java] 1181 단어 정렬

문제 > https://www.acmicpc.net/problem/1181 1181번: 단어 정렬 첫째 줄에 단어의 개수 N이 주어진다. (1 ≤ N ≤ 20,000) 둘째 줄부터 N개의 줄에 걸쳐 알파벳 소문자로 이루어진 단어가 한 줄에 하나씩 주어진다. 주어지는 문자열의 길이는 50을 넘지 않는다. www.acmicpc.net 관련 내용 > 2022.01.19 - [뚝딱뚝딱/Java] - [Java] Arrays.sort() 재정의하기 / Comparator 재정의 / 정렬 조건 바꾸기 작성한 코드 > import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; import java.util.Ar..

AI/부스트코스 인공지능 기초 1기

[Python] Python data handling # CSV, 웹, XML, JSON

이 글은 부스트코스에서 최성철님의 '인공지능(AI) 기초 다지기'를 수강 후 개인적으로 공부한 내용을 정리한 게시글입니다. 잘못된 점이나 부족한 부분이 있다면 언제든 지적 부탁드립니다. https://www.boostcourse.org/ai100/lecture/739174?isDesc=false 인공지능(AI) 기초 다지기 부스트코스 무료 강의 www.boostcourse.org CSV 웹 XML JSON 1. CSV = Comma separate Values : CSV, 콤마로 데이터를 나눈 텍스트 파일 : 엑셀 양식의 데이터를 프로그램에 상관없이 쓰기 위한 데이터 형식이라고 생각하면 쉬움 : 탭(TSV), 빈칸(SSV) 등으로 구분해서 만들기도 함 # 엑셀로 CSV 파일 만들기 파일 → 다른 이름으로..

AI/부스트코스 인공지능 기초 1기

[Python] Exception Handling / File Handling / Logging Handling

이 글은 부스트코스에서 최성철님의 '인공지능(AI) 기초 다지기'를 수강 후 개인적으로 공부한 내용을 정리한 게시글입니다. 잘못된 점이나 부족한 부분이 있다면 언제든 지적 부탁드립니다. https://www.boostcourse.org/ai100/lecture/739173?isDesc=false 인공지능(AI) 기초 다지기 부스트코스 무료 강의 www.boostcourse.org Exception Handling File Handling Logging Handling Exception Handling 1. try~except문 try: 예외 발생 가능 코드 except : 예외 발생시 대응하는 코드 // 0으로 숫자를 나눌 때 예외처리 하기 for i in range(10): try: print(10 /..

뚝딱뚝딱/Java

[Java] assertThat 비교 #JUnit #Assertj

김영한님의 스프링 입문 강의를 듣다가 JUnit의 assertThat / assertj의 assertThat 가 정확히 무엇이 다른지! 테스트 코드를 작성 할 때에 왜 assertj의 assertThat을 사용한건지! 궁금해져서 공부해보기로 했다 1. JUnit이란? : 자바를 위한 단위 테스트 라이브러리(오픈소스)이다. : 자바 어플리케이션에 대한 단위 테스트를 쉽게 해주는 테스트용 프레임워크라고 이해하자 # 단위 테스트 Unit Test란? : 모든 함수와 메소드에 대한 테스트 케이스를 작성하는 절차 : 소스 코드의 특정 모듈이 의도대로 동작하는지 확인 # JUnit의 assert 메소드들 assertEquals(A, B) : 객체 A와 B가 같은 값을 가지는지 확인한다. assertEquals(A,..

허지렁이
Read me